Technical specifications for 5069-IF8

ManufacturerAllen Bradley
Product TypeInput Module
Product LineCompactLogix 5069
Part Number5069-IF8
UPC885630530062
Weight0.56 lbs (0.26 kg)
Number of InputsSeries A: 8 Differential Inputs; Series B: 8 Single-Ended Inputs
Input Current Range0 to 20 Milliamps; 4 to 20 Milliamps
MOD Power Rating75 Milliamps at 18 to 32 Volts DC
Mod Power Passthrough Rating9.55 Amps at 18 to 32 Volts DC
SA Power Rating100 Milliamps at 18 to 32 Volts DC
SA Power Passthrough Rating9.95 Amps at 18 to 32 Volts DC
Maximum Power DissipationVoltage Mode: 2.1 Watts; Current Mode: 2.4 Watts
Maximum Thermal DissipationVoltage Mode: 7.2 BTU/hr; Current Mode: 8.2 BTU/hr
Input ImpedanceVoltage Mode: >1 Megohm; Current Mode: 90 Ohms Typical with a Range of 70 to 110 Ohms
Enclosure TypeOpen-Style

The Allen Bradley 5069-IF8 serves as an input module in the CompactLogix 5069 series, facilitating efficient data acquisition in various automation applications. This device is structured to support eight differential inputs in its Series A configuration and eight single-ended inputs in Series B configuration.

With an input current range allowing for operation between 0 to 20 milliamps and from 4 to 20 milliamps, the module meets diverse operational requirements. Additionally, it delivers a MOD power rating of 75 milliamps across an input voltage range of 18 to 32 volts DC. Power passthrough functionality enhances its flexibility, providing up to 9.55 amps for MOD and 9.95 amps for SA requirements under similar voltage conditions.

Power dissipation is well under control, with maximum values of 2.1 watts while operating in voltage mode and 2.4 watts in current mode. In terms of thermal management, the module ensures maximum thermal dissipation rates of 7.2 BTU/hr in voltage mode, while the current mode reaches 8.2 BTU/hr, ensuring the module can operate reliably without overheating.

Impedance characteristics indicate a greater than 1 megohm rating in voltage mode, whereas in current mode, a typical impedance of 90 ohms is noted, with a safe operating range extending between 70 to 110 ohms. An open-style enclosure type guarantees simplified integration into a variety of system configurations, allowing for effective deployment in diverse industrial applications.
